The irradiation of 4'-(5,6-dicyano-2-pyrazinyl)benzo-15-crown-5 and 5,6-dicyano-2-(3,4-dimethoxyphenyl)pyrazine in the presence of a tertiary or secondary amine caused reductive decyanation to give 5-decyano derivatives, which in turn gave bis(decyano) derivatives on further irradiation.Free-energy changes upon single-electron transfer from the amine to the excited state of dicyanopyrazine derivatives are exothermic for triethylamine and diethylamine, but endothermic for butylamine.The single-electron transfer was evidenced by the effect of the sodium ion on the quantum yields of the reaction products and the fluorescence quenching.
